Applefields School in Northallerton seeks a Director to lead and expand social work teams. This role involves ensuring high quality services for children and families, overseeing assessments and Child Protection Plans, and fostering effective practice within the team.

The ideal candidate will possess experience in social work with a strong understanding of child protection, the ability to lead teams, and knowledge of statutory frameworks. A supportive approach to the professional development of social workers is essential.
